On December 19, the Orthodox Church commemorates one of the most revered Christian saints - St. Nicholas the Wonderworker, Archbishop Mir of Lycia. In Russia, 'Nikola Zimniy', as this holiday is called, has long been an important winter date, with which many folk signs are associated.
On the day of commemoration of St. Nicholas, a reliquary with a particle of the relics of the great Christian saint was brought to the Kuban capital. Krasnodar residents and pilgrims from different cities, villages and farms of the Kuban, as well as guests of the Cossack region can attach themselves to the shrine in the church with the holy blessed Matrona of Moscow in the Kuban district.
